Dictionary Results for insult


1. insult - noun

· a rude expression intended to offend or hurt; "when a student made a stupid mistake he spared them no abuse"; "they yelled insults at the visiting team"

Synonym(s): abuse, revilement, contumely, vilification

Hypernym(s): disrespect, discourtesy




2. insult - noun

· a deliberately offensive act or something producing the effect of deliberate disrespect; "turning his back on me was a deliberate insult"

Synonym(s): affront

Hypernym(s): discourtesy, offense, offence, offensive_activity




3. insult - verb

· treat, mention, or speak to rudely; "He insulted her with his rude remarks"; "the student who had betrayed his classmate was dissed by everyone"

Synonym(s): diss, affront

Hypernym(s): hurt, wound, injure, bruise, offend, spite
